Mixing solutions of parenteral drugs is generally not recommended because of the potential for incompatibility and consequent loss of activity of one or both drugs. However, in some circumstances there may be compelling reasons for mixing two or more parenteral drug solutions in the same infusion bag, in the same …

WebOne rationale is that if you Y-line with another medication that’s running faster or can be bolused, you could potentially infuse the heparin at a faster than ideal rate. So for example, we are discouraged from Y-lining Heparin running at 10 cc/hr. with IV fluids running at 100 cc/hr or running it with Fentanyl drip that can be bolused.
